Sediment Oxygen Flux Data in the Bering Sea Shelf https://data.eol.ucar.edu/dataset/102.255 Summary The high productivity in the Bering sea coupled with shallow water depths over the shelf result in a large fraction of the productivity reaching the sediments. This fuels the productive benthic ecosystem there. It also results in high benthic oxygen consumption and denitrification rates. The goal of our project is to look at the benthic geochemistry in the Bering Sea Ecosystem Study-Bering Sea Integrated Ecosystem Research Program (BEST-BSIERP) region, especially the benthic cycling of nitrogen. BEST-BSIERP together are the Bering Sea project. Identifiers * Local archive identifier: 102.255 * doi:10.5065/D6KH0KBW https://doi.org/10.5065/D6KH0KBW Versions 1.0 Citation Devol, A. 2011.
